About Our Client

Our client is an award-winning commercial construction firm with nearly four decades of experience delivering complex projects throughout the Dallas-Fort Worth market and beyond. The business has built a reputation for excellence across a diverse portfolio including industrial and distribution facilities, retail developments, multifamily communities, corporate office environments, healthcare facilities, educational campuses, and specialized commercial projects. The organization combines the stability of an established contractor with the culture of a people-focused business that values long-term client relationships, operational excellence, safety, and continuous improvement.

Job Description

The Quality Control Manager will report to senior construction leadership and partner closely with Project Managers, Superintendents, and field teams to ensure all projects are delivered in accordance with company, client, and regulatory quality standards.

  • Develop, implement, and maintain project quality control programs and procedures
  • Conduct audits, inspections, and site reviews across active construction projects
  • Monitor compliance with project specifications, drawings, and contractual requirements
  • Collaborate with field leadership to identify, track, and resolve quality deficiencies
  • Lead quality documentation, reporting, punch list management, and closeout activities
  • Support preconstruction and project teams with quality planning and risk mitigation strategies
  • Drive continuous improvement initiatives and quality-focused training programs

The Successful Applicant

The ideal Quality Control Manager will bring a strong commercial construction background with a proven track record of driving quality assurance programs across ground-up and complex renovation projects. You are detail-oriented, highly organized, and capable of partnering with project teams, subcontractors, and clients to ensure exceptional project delivery.

For the Quality Control Manager we are seeking:

  • Bachelor's degree in Construction Management, Engineering, Architecture, or a related field preferred
  • 5+ years of quality control, quality assurance, project engineering, superintendent, or construction management experience
  • Experience supporting commercial construction projects including industrial, retail, office, multifamily, healthcare, institutional, or manufacturing developments
  • Strong understanding of construction methods, building systems, project specifications, and quality management processes
  • Experience conducting inspections, audits, and corrective action programs
  • Excellent communication and stakeholder management skills
  • Proficiency with construction management software and Microsoft Office Suite
  • Ability to travel throughout the Dallas-Fort Worth area as required
